About us

McKibbin's on the Main has all the warmth and atmosphere of a traditional village pub. As soon as you walk in you will be surrounded by the very essence of Ireland. The sounds and smell of the pub will immediately transport you to the Emerald Isle. As you walk through the pub you will feel as though you are taking a tour of famous landmarks in Ireland.

Our Specialties

The Burgers, Fish & Chips, Their Famous Wings "Rim Reaper" (known as the hottest in canada), Tap Beer and Scotches.

Review Summary

McKibbins Irish Pub delivers a warm, authentic Irish pub vibe with a solid drink list and hearty classics on the menu. Service is consistently friendly and efficient, with prompt seating and steady drink refills. The atmosphere is lively yet easygoing, perfect for catching a game or enjoying live music, while the crowd includes students, travelers and locals. Food and beer receive strong praise, from traditional stews and bangers and mash to fish and chips, with generous portions and satisfying flavors.
